37f5a76413SIan Lepore /*
38f214250aSIan Lepore  * The IOMUX Controller device has a small set of "general purpose registers"
39f214250aSIan Lepore  * which control various aspects of SoC operation that really have nothing to do
40f214250aSIan Lepore  * with IO pin assignments or pad control.  These functions let other soc level
41f214250aSIan Lepore  * code manipulate these values.
42f214250aSIan Lepore  */
4328926d45SIan Lepore uint32_t imx_iomux_gpr_get(u_int regaddr);
4428926d45SIan Lepore void     imx_iomux_gpr_set(u_int regaddr, uint32_t val);
4528926d45SIan Lepore void     imx_iomux_gpr_set_masked(u_int regaddr, uint32_t clrbits, uint32_t setbits);
